About agriculture in Herebo

Herebo is located within the Zanzan district of northeastern Côte d’Ivoire, a region characterized by a mosaic of wooded savanna and fertile plains. The rural landscape surrounding the settlement consists of a patchwork of small-scale agricultural plots integrated into the natural vegetation of the interior plateau.

Agriculture is the cornerstone of the local economy, with cashew nuts serving as the primary cash crop for many farmers in the area. In addition to cashews, local smallholders cultivate essential food crops such as yams, cassava, and maize, while pastoral livestock farming, including cattle and goats, is commonly practiced across the open savanna stretches.
